#81c474 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#81c474 is composed of 50.6% red, 76.9%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.8%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 110.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.4% and a lightness of 61.2%. #81c474 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#038900.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#81c474 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.

#81c474 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#81c474 has RGB values of R:129, G:196,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 8504436.

Shades and Tints of #81c474

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c05 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#81c474

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9e9a is the less saturated color, while #5df93f is the most saturated one.
